EXHIBIT 99.1 (HERITAGE PROPANE PARTNERS, L.P. LOGO) PRESS RELEASE HERITAGE PROPANE PARTNERS, L.P. ANNOUNCES EQUITY OFFERING TULSA, OKLAHOMA - JANUARY 8, 2004 - Heritage Propane Partners, L.P. (NYSE:HPG) today announced that it plans to sell 7,000,000 common units in a public offering. Heritage plans to use the net proceeds from the offering to pay a portion of the consideration related to the previously announced business combination with Energy Transfer Company. The closing of the offering is expected to occur immediately prior to the closing of the Energy Transfer transaction. Heritage will also grant the underwriters for the offering an option to purchase an additional 1,050,000 common units to cover over-allotments. Citigroup and Lehman Brothers will act as joint book-running managers for the offering. Co-managers for this offering will be UBS Investment Bank, A.G. Edwards & Sons, Inc., Wachovia Securities, Credit Suisse First Boston, RBC Capital Markets, Raymond James and Stephens Inc. Heritage is the fourth largest retail marketer of propane in the United States, serving more than 650,000 customers from over 300 customer service locations in 31 states. Operations extend from coast to coast, with concentrations in the western, upper midwestern, northeastern, and southeastern regions of the United States.
